(BEIJING, July 8) -- Brazilian coach Dunga announced the Brazilian men's football team for Beijing 2008 on Monday. The roster includes Real Madrid striker Robinho and FC Barcelona Midfielder Ronaldinho, who had a disappointing season and will leave the club next season.
Brazil has been drawn in Group C, and its opponents include Belgium, host China and New Zealand. Brazilian Olympic football squad: Goalkeepers: Diego Alves, Renan Defenders: Marcelo, Ilsinho, Rafinha, Thiago Silva, Alex Silva, Breno Midfielders: Lucas, Anderson, Hernanes, Ronaldinho, Diego, Thiago Neves Forwards: Jo, Robinho, Alexandre Pato, Rafael Sobis
